    Quote Originally Posted by BPCreator View Post
    I have also spoken with Casey Lazik about a morph that looks like the Desert but may be slightly different... not sure but Casey is calling his a Tiger project?Jim
    It probably is a Desert and he is calling it his Tiger project because he is going to combine it with an Enchi to get a "Tiger". Tiger is a morph you get when you combine a Desert and an Enchi. Maybe thats it.
